From ce9bc60108640c25ae26a009e8b1e45be55a0427 Mon Sep 17 00:00:00 2001 From: hael Date: Wed, 21 Jun 2023 13:01:35 +0000 Subject: [PATCH 1/3] not empty 2 yes --- install.sh |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/install.sh b/install.sh index 3352ce0..3f763ce 100755 --- a/install.sh +++ b/install.sh @@ -549,7 +549,7 @@ if [ "$ANSWER" == "y" ] || [ "$ANSWER" == "Y" ] || [ "$ANSWER" == "" ]; then ask_additionals; - if [ "$NEXTCLOUD" != "" ]; then + if [ "$NEXTCLOUD" == "yes" ]; then VAR_NEXTCLOUD="--env NEXTCLOUD=$NEXTCLOUD"; VAR_NEXTCLOUD="$VAR_NEXTCLOUD --env NEXTCLOUD_DOMAIN=$NEXTCLOUD_DOMAIN"; VAR_NEXTCLOUD="$VAR_NEXTCLOUD --env NEXTCLOUD_USERNAME=$NEXTCLOUD_USERNAME"; @@ -570,7 +570,7 @@ if [ "$ANSWER" == "y" ] || [ "$ANSWER" == "Y" ] || [ "$ANSWER" == "" ]; then fi fi - if [ "$BITWARDEN" != "" ]; then + if [ "$BITWARDEN" == "yes" ]; then VAR_BITWARDEN="--env BITWARDEN=$BITWARDEN"; VAR_BITWARDEN="$VAR_BITWARDEN --env BITWARDEN_DOMAIN=$BITWARDEN_DOMAIN"; VAR_BITWARDEN="$VAR_BITWARDEN --env SMTP_SERVER=$SMTP_SERVER"; From ff926ce1efc4449680d028a8ddd09be3ddb98ba8 Mon Sep 17 00:00:00 2001 From: hael Date: Wed, 21 Jun 2023 13:15:55 +0000 Subject: [PATCH 2/3] https:// before bitwarden domain --- additional_install.sh |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/additional_install.sh b/additional_install.sh index 50499dc..c394e8b 100755 --- a/additional_install.sh +++ b/additional_install.sh @@ -50,7 +50,9 @@ if [[ "$BITWARDEN" == "yes" ]]; then DB_USER="$(echo $RANDOM | md5sum | head -c 8)"; DB_PASSWORD="$(echo $RANDOM | md5sum | head -c 10)"; DB_ROOT_PASSWORD="$(echo $RANDOM | md5sum | head -c 10)"; - + + BITWARDEN_DOMAIN="https://$BITWARDEN_DOMAIN"; + sed -i "s/DB_MYSQL/$DB_MYSQL/g" /tmp/bitwarden/bitwarden-secret.json; sed -i "s/DB_USER/$DB_USER/g" /tmp/bitwarden/bitwarden-secret.json; sed -i "s/DB_PASSWORD/$DB_PASSWORD/g" /tmp/bitwarden/bitwarden-secret.json; From 1c7615143260a6eeb659a6febc33c2ff88a86312 Mon Sep 17 00:00:00 2001 From: hael Date: Wed, 21 Jun 2023 13:33:17 +0000 Subject: [PATCH 3/3] print admin token --- additional_install.sh |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/additional_install.sh b/additional_install.sh index c394e8b..6713fcb 100755 --- a/additional_install.sh +++ b/additional_install.sh @@ -45,7 +45,7 @@ if [[ "$BITWARDEN" == "yes" ]]; then git clone ssh://$GIT_REPO/$ORGANIZATION/bitwarden.git /tmp/bitwarden - BITWARDEN_TOKEN=$(openssl rand -base64 48); + ADMIN_TOKEN=$(openssl rand -base64 48); DB_MYSQL="$(echo $RANDOM | md5sum | head -c 8)"; DB_USER="$(echo $RANDOM | md5sum | head -c 8)"; DB_PASSWORD="$(echo $RANDOM | md5sum | head -c 10)"; @@ -53,12 +53,14 @@ if [[ "$BITWARDEN" == "yes" ]]; then BITWARDEN_DOMAIN="https://$BITWARDEN_DOMAIN"; + echo "Your admin token is: $ADMIN_TOKEN"; + sed -i "s/DB_MYSQL/$DB_MYSQL/g" /tmp/bitwarden/bitwarden-secret.json; sed -i "s/DB_USER/$DB_USER/g" /tmp/bitwarden/bitwarden-secret.json; sed -i "s/DB_PASSWORD/$DB_PASSWORD/g" /tmp/bitwarden/bitwarden-secret.json; sed -i "s/DB_ROOT_PASSWORD/$DB_ROOT_PASSWORD/g" /tmp/bitwarden/bitwarden-secret.json; sed -i "s/DOMAIN_NAME/$BITWARDEN_DOMAIN/g" /tmp/bitwarden/bitwarden-secret.json - sed -i "s/ADMINTOKEN/$BITWARDEN_TOKEN/g" /tmp/bitwarden/bitwarden-secret.json + sed -i "s/ADMINTOKEN/$ADMIN_TOKEN/g" /tmp/bitwarden/bitwarden-secret.json if [ "$SMTP_SERVER" == "1" ]; then SMTP_HOST="smtp.gmail.com";